About This Opportunity
Make a Difference After School – Become a Running & Reading Club Mentor! Join the fun and impact lives with the Start2
Finish Running & Reading Club—a unique after‑school program that promotes literacy, healthy active living, and play for children aged 6–13 (Grades 1–6).
Just one afternoon a week for two hours, you’ll support students through meaningful activities that help them stay in school, build self‑confidence, and form positive relationships with peers and mentors.
You don’t need to be a runner—there’s a role for everyone!
Responsibilities
- Participate in fun fitness activities
- Read one‑on‑one with children
- Help serve healthy snacks
- Lead or support engaging literacy games and activities
